Add GPS support Heltec Wireless Tracker v1.x

Pin mapping verified against HTIT-Tracker V0.5 schematic:
- GPIO35 (GPS_EN): N-ch MOSFET drives P-ch high-side switch, active HIGH
- GPIO36 (GPS_RST): hardware reset, active LOW
- GPIO33/34: UART TX/RX

Delegates power management to MicroNMEALocationProvider begin()/stop()
which independently controls GPS power via GPS_EN and shares VEXT with
the display through RefCountedDigitalPin.
